Protect Your Home: Locksmith Scam Warning for Watervliet & NYC
Be alerted to a growing wave of locksmith scams targeting homeowners in Watervliet and New York City. Scammers are posing as licensed locksmiths , often advertising extremely low prices online or via phone calls . Once they arrive at your property , they may insist on exorbitant charges for substandard service or even damage your doors to rationalize further, costly work. Verify the professional's credentials with the New York State Department of State and always obtain multiple estimates before agreeing any repairs. Report any questionable activity to the local police precinct and the Better Business Organization to help safeguard your community from these deceptive practices.
